Under general supervision, responsible for providing technical support of desktop computers, applications and related technology for the institution. Support includes specification, installation, and testing of computer systems and peripherals within established standards and guidelines. Activities require interaction with application software and operating systems to diagnose and resolve unique, non-recurring problems. Ensures efficient functionality of resources by working closely with Information Management Services (IMS) and appropriate vendors.
Responsibilities- Effectively, professionally, and respectfully represents other Information Management Services (IMS) staff members, teams, and their services to the client community. Collaborates with Information Management Services (IMS) staff members as appropriate to determine and resolve problems received from clients.
- Provides support for all Information Technology products and services. Support may include answering questions, troubleshooting problems, teaching or instructing customers regarding software or hardware functionality, and communicating policy. Additionally, it may involve troubleshooting printer issues and resolving difficulties with classroom technology and applications
- Assists staff with the installation, configuration, and ongoing usability of desktop computers, peripheral equipment and software within established standards and guidelines.
- Works with vendor support contacts to resolve technical problems with desktop computing equipment and software.
- Ensures desktop computers interconnect seamlessly with diverse systems including associated validation systems, file servers, email servers, computer conferencing systems, application servers, and administrative systems.
- Recommends and/or performs upgrades on systems to ensure longevity.

The University of Texas at San Antonio (UT San Antonio) is a nationally recognized, top-tier public research university that unites the power of higher education, biomedical discovery and healthcare within one visionary institution. As the third-largest research university in Texas and a Carnegie R1-designated institution, UT San Antonio is a model of access and excellence — advancing knowledge, social mobility and public health across South Texas and beyond.
UT San Antonio serves approximately 42,000 students in 320 academic programs spanning science, engineering, medicine, health, liberal arts, AI, cybersecurity, business, education and more. With 17,000 faculty and staff, UT San Antonio has been recognized by Forbes as one of America’s Best Employers for Company Culture.
